Bab-e-Pakistan, located in the vibrant city of Lahore, is an extraordinary monument that serves as a poignant tribute to the sacrifices made during the struggle for Pakistan's independence. This architectural marvel captures the essence of the nation's history and is a must-visit for anyone seeking to understand the cultural heritage of Pakistan. The monument is characterized by its striking design, featuring intricate carvings and an imposing structure that stands tall against the backdrop of the city. As you approach Bab-e-Pakistan, you'll be greeted by beautifully landscaped gardens that add to the serene atmosphere of the site. These gardens offer a perfect space for leisurely strolls and contemplation, allowing visitors to reflect on the significance of this landmark. The monument is not just an architectural feat; it also hosts various events and ceremonies that celebrate national pride, making it a lively focal point for both locals and tourists.
